Thanks a lot Tomas for your help again,
 
I edit the bib1.att and records.abs as you advised, now there are no missing 
attributes like ‘any’ anymore.
 
 
koha@koha:/usr/webpages/koha/bin/migration_tools> ./rebuild_zebra.pl -a –v -r
Zebra configuration information
================================
Zebra biblio directory      = /var/lib/koha/zebradb/biblios
Zebra authorities directory = /var/lib/koha/zebradb/authorities
Koha directory              = /usr/webpages/koha/intranet/cgi-bin
BIBLIONUMBER in :     999$c
BIBLIOITEMNUMBER in : 999$d
================================
====================
exporting authority
====================
101..................................................................................................
Records exported: 149
====================
REINDEXING zebra
====================
09:47:00-20/04 zebraidx(27948) [log] zebra_start 2.0.43 
abd433d1a315576cf1f4a53f2c70365f9a76477f
09:47:00-20/04 zebraidx(27948) [log] config 
/etc/koha/zebradb/zebra-authorities.cfg
09:47:00-20/04 zebraidx(27948)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-marc.so
09:47:00-20/04 zebraidx(27948)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-safari.so
09:47:00-20/04 zebraidx(27948)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-text.so
09:47:00-20/04 zebraidx(27948)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-alvis.so
09:47:00-20/04 zebraidx(27948)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-dom.so
09:47:00-20/04 zebraidx(27948)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-xml.so
09:47:00-20/04 zebraidx(27948)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-regx.so
09:47:00-20/04 zebraidx(27948) [log] enabling shadow 
spec=/var/lib/koha/zebradb/authorities/shadow:1G
09:47:00-20/04 zebraidx(27948) [log] cache_fname = 
/var/lib/koha/zebradb/authorities/shadow/cache
09:47:00-20/04 zebraidx(27948) [log] dir /tmp/Ng8hIKCZHB/authority
09:47:00-20/04 zebraidx(27948) [log] update grs.marcxml.record 
/tmp/Ng8hIKCZHB/authority/exported_records 0
09:47:00-20/04 zebraidx(27948) [log] update grs.marcxml.record 
/tmp/Ng8hIKCZHB/authority/exported_records 377
09:47:00-20/04 zebraidx(27948) [log] update grs.marcxml.record 
/tmp/Ng8hIKCZHB/authority/exported_records 743
…
09:47:01-20/04 zebraidx(27948) [log] update grs.marcxml.record 
/tmp/Ng8hIKCZHB/authority/exported_records 60862
09:47:01-20/04 zebraidx(27948) [log] update grs.marcxml.record 
/tmp/Ng8hIKCZHB/authority/exported_records 61084
09:47:01-20/04 zebraidx(27948) [log] update grs.marcxml.record 
/tmp/Ng8hIKCZHB/authority/exported_records 61307
09:47:01-20/04 zebraidx(27948) [log] update grs.marcxml.record 
/tmp/Ng8hIKCZHB/authority/exported_records 61568
09:47:01-20/04 zebraidx(27948) [log] Iterations: isam/dict 8/2
09:47:01-20/04 zebraidx(27948) [log] Dict: inserts/updates/deletions: 1/1/0
09:47:01-20/04 zebraidx(27948) [log] Records: 149 i/u/d 0/149/0
09:47:01-20/04 zebraidx(27948) [log] zebra_stop: 0.63 0.09 0.03
09:47:01-20/04 zebraidx(27950) [log] zebra_start 2.0.43 
abd433d1a315576cf1f4a53f2c70365f9a76477f
09:47:01-20/04 zebraidx(27950) [log] config 
/etc/koha/zebradb/zebra-authorities.cfg
09:47:01-20/04 zebraidx(27950)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-marc.so
09:47:01-20/04 zebraidx(27950)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-safari.so
09:47:01-20/04 zebraidx(27950)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-text.so
09:47:01-20/04 zebraidx(27950)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-alvis.so
09:47:01-20/04 zebraidx(27950)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-dom.so
09:47:01-20/04 zebraidx(27950)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-xml.so
09:47:01-20/04 zebraidx(27950)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-regx.so
09:47:01-20/04 zebraidx(27950) [log] enabling shadow 
spec=/var/lib/koha/zebradb/authorities/shadow:1G
09:47:01-20/04 zebraidx(27950) [log] cache_fname = 
/var/lib/koha/zebradb/authorities/shadow/cache
09:47:01-20/04 zebraidx(27950) [log] zebra_stop: 0.40 0.03 0.16
skipping biblios
====================

CLEANING
 
Besides, I try this command
 
./link_bibs_to_authorities.pl
and the result is
 
Could not retrieve bib 21 from the database - record is corrupt.
... processed 100 records
 
Bib authority heading linking report
------------------------------------
Number of bibs checked:       127
Number of bibs modified:      0
Number of bibs with errors:   1
 
But I still cannot search any thing on the Authority section. Does it mean that 
there are some authority record in the database or the data insert went wrong ?
I wonder if there are some configuration sections that I need to check to make 
sure the authority search are on. 
 
Best Regards,

Ann

--- On Mon, 18/4/11, Tomas Cohen Arazi <[email protected]> wrote:


From: Tomas Cohen Arazi <[email protected]>
Subject: Re: [Koha] Zebra: only can index in XML format. Please help.
To: "hoa lean" <[email protected]>
Received: Monday, 18 April, 2011, 10:29 PM


Yes, we had problems with DOM for authorities in a MARC21 context, so I told 
you to switch to GRS1.

That warning you get has to do with the index 'any' not being set in your att 
set. You should rebuild your authorities database so the change from dom to 
grs1 applies, it is triggered like this:

su - koha -c "KOHA_CONF=/etc/koha/koha-conf.xml PERL5LIB=/usr/share/koha/lib 
/usr/share/koha/bin/migration_tools/rebuild_zebra.pl -a -v -r"

Note the '-r'. You could also restart your zebra daemon:

# service koha-zerba-daemon restart

in recent versions of ubuntu.

As for the 'any' index not found in att set, i attach our zera config files, 
which we corrected fr that purpose.

Note:
- bib1.att belongs to '/etc/koha/zebradb/authorities/etc'
- record.abs blongs to '/etc/koha/zebradb/marc_defs/marc21/authorities'

Regards
To+




On Sun, Apr 17, 2011 at 7:39 PM, hoa lean <[email protected]> wrote:











Thank Tomas,
 
I did what you suggested, and still cannot see any result. It seems that you 
suggest me to change from DOM to GRS1.
The results from the reindex -a -v are:
 

Zebra configuration information
================================
Zebra biblio directory      = /var/lib/koha/zebradb/biblios
Zebra authorities directory = /var/lib/koha/zebradb/authorities
Koha directory              = /usr/webpages/koha/intranet/cgi-bin
BIBLIONUMBER in :     999$c
BIBLIOITEMNUMBER in : 999$d
================================
====================
exporting authority
====================
101..................................................................................................
Records exported: 149
====================
REINDEXING zebra
====================
09:47:23-18/04 zebraidx(21663) [log] zebra_start 2.0.43 
abd433d1a315576cf1f4a53f2c70365f9a76477f
09:47:23-18/04 zebraidx(21663) [log] config 
/etc/koha/zebradb/zebra-authorities.cfg
09:47:23-18/04 zebraidx(21663)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-marc.so
09:47:23-18/04 zebraidx(21663)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-safari.so
09:47:23-18/04 zebraidx(21663)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-text.so
09:47:23-18/04 zebraidx(21663)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-alvis.so
09:47:23-18/04 zebraidx(21663)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-dom.so
09:47:23-18/04 zebraidx(21663)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-xml.so
09:47:23-18/04 zebraidx(21663)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-regx.so
09:47:23-18/04 zebraidx(21663) [log] enabling shadow 
spec=/var/lib/koha/zebradb/authorities/shadow:1G
09:47:23-18/04 zebraidx(21663) [log] cache_fname = 
/var/lib/koha/zebradb/authorities/shadow/cache
09:47:23-18/04 zebraidx(21663) [log] dir /tmp/coujdZdf_R/authority
09:47:23-18/04 zebraidx(21663) [warn] Index 'any' not found in attset(s)
09:47:23-18/04 zebraidx(21663) [log] update grs.marcxml.record 
/tmp/coujdZdf_R/authority/exported_records 0
09:47:23-18/04 zebraidx(21663) [log] update grs.marcxml.record 
/tmp/coujdZdf_R/authority/exported_records 377
09:47:23-18/04 zebraidx(21663) [log] update grs.marcxml.record 
/tmp/coujdZdf_R/authority/exported_records 743
…
09:47:23-18/04 zebraidx(21663) [log] update grs.marcxml.record 
/tmp/coujdZdf_R/authority/exported_records 61307
09:47:23-18/04 zebraidx(21663) [log] update grs.marcxml.record 
/tmp/coujdZdf_R/authority/exported_records 61568
09:47:23-18/04 zebraidx(21663) [log] Iterations: isam/dict 8/2
09:47:23-18/04 zebraidx(21663) [log] Dict: inserts/updates/deletions: 1/0/1
09:47:23-18/04 zebraidx(21663) [log] Records: 149 i/u/d 0/149/0
09:47:23-18/04 zebraidx(21663) [log] zebra_stop: 0.41 0.10 0.04
09:47:23-18/04 zebraidx(21665) [log] zebra_start 2.0.43 
abd433d1a315576cf1f4a53f2c70365f9a76477f
09:47:23-18/04 zebraidx(21665) [log] config 
/etc/koha/zebradb/zebra-authorities.cfg
09:47:23-18/04 zebraidx(21665)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-marc.so
09:47:23-18/04 zebraidx(21665)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-safari.so
09:47:23-18/04 zebraidx(21665)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-text.so
09:47:23-18/04 zebraidx(21665)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-alvis.so
09:47:23-18/04 zebraidx(21665)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-dom.so
09:47:23-18/04 zebraidx(21665)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-xml.so
09:47:23-18/04 zebraidx(21665) [log] Loaded filter module 
/usr/lib64/idzebra-2.0/modules/mod-grs-regx.so
09:47:23-18/04 zebraidx(21665) [log] enabling shadow 
spec=/var/lib/koha/zebradb/authorities/shadow:1G
09:47:23-18/04 zebraidx(21665) [log] cache_fname = 
/var/lib/koha/zebradb/authorities/shadow/cache
09:47:23-18/04 zebraidx(21665) [log] zebra_stop: 0.18 0.01 0.01
skipping biblios
====================
CLEANING
====================
 
I just wonder does the result show any errors that I cannot figure out beside 
the09:47:23-18/04 zebraidx(21663) [warn] Index 'any' not found in attset(s)

Really appreciate your helps.
 
Regards,

--- On Fri, 15/4/11, Tomas Cohen Arazi <[email protected]> wrote:


From: Tomas Cohen Arazi <[email protected]>
Subject: Re: [Koha] Zebra: only can index in XML format. Please help.
To: "hoa lean" <[email protected]>
Cc: "Chris Cormack" <[email protected]>, [email protected]
Received: Friday, 15 April, 2011, 6:42 PM





2011/4/14 hoa lean <[email protected]>
>
> Thank you Chris,
>
>
>
> I run as you suggested, but still cannot use the Authority Search.
[snip]
>
> 13:09:59-15/04 zebraidx(12757) [log] config 
> /etc/koha/zebradb/zebra-authorities-dom.cfg

Try editing your '/etc/koha/koha-conf.xml' file and replace inside the section

<server id="authorityserver"  listenref="authorityserver" >

this way:
<config>/etc/koha_bmayor/zebradb/zebra-authorities-dom.cfg</config>
with
<config>/etc/koha_bmayor/zebradb/zebra-authorities.cfg</config>

and:
<xi:include href="/etc/koha_bmayor/zebradb/retrieval-info-auth-dom.xml"
with
<xi:include href="/etc/koha_bmayor/zebradb/retrieval-info-auth-grs1.xml"


And then reindex and try your search again.

Regards
To+

_______________________________________________
Koha mailing list  http://koha-community.org
[email protected]
http://lists.katipo.co.nz/mailman/listinfo/koha

Reply via email to